In FortiSIEM enterprise licensing mode, it the link between the collector and data center FortiSlEM cluster is down, what happens?

  1. The collector drops incoming events like syslog. but stops performance collection.
  2. The collector processes stop, and events ate dropped.
  3. The collector continues performance collection of devices, but slops receiving syslog.
  4. The collector buffers events

Answer(s): D

Explanation:

Enterprise Licensing Mode: In FortiSIEM enterprise licensing mode, collectors are deployed in remote sites to gather and forward data to the central FortiSIEM cluster located in the data center. Collector Functionality: Collectors are responsible for receiving logs, events (e.g., syslog), and performance metrics from devices.
Link Down Scenario: When the link between the collector and the FortiSIEM cluster is down, the collector needs a mechanism to ensure no data is lost during the disconnection. Event Buffering: The collector buffers the events locally until the connection is restored, ensuring that no incoming events are lost. This buffered data is then forwarded to the FortiSIEM cluster once the link is re-established.

Which two FortiSIEM components work together to provide real-time event correlation?

  1. Supervisor and worker
  2. Collector and Windows agent
  3. Worker and collector
  4. Supervisor and collector

Answer(s): A

Explanation:

FortiSIEM Architecture: The FortiSIEM architecture includes several components such as Supervisors, Workers, Collectors, and Agents, each playing a distinct role in the SIEM ecosystem. Real-Time Event Correlation: Real-time event correlation is a critical function that involves analyzing and correlating incoming events to detect patterns indicative of security incidents or operational issues.
Role of Supervisor and Worker:
Supervisor: The Supervisor oversees the entire FortiSIEM system, coordinating the processing and analysis of events.
Worker: Workers are responsible for processing and correlating the events received from Collectors and Agents.
Collaboration for Correlation: Together, the Supervisor and Worker components perform real-time event correlation by distributing the load and ensuring efficient processing of events to identify incidents in real-time.
